		<itunes:summary>The John Sinclair Foundation Presents
JOHN SINCLAIR RADIO SHOW 424
Fly Agaric Studio, Amsterdam
Saturday, January 28, 2012 @ 11:00-12:00 pm [20-1205]
The great vocalist and composer Etta James followed by one day the death of her mentor, Johnny Otis, and entered the spirit world in California this past week just short of her 74th birthday, so Steve The Fly and I are playing some of the great works of Etta James on Episode 424 of the John Sinclair Radio Show at the Fly Agaric Studio in Amsterdam on a Saturday night late in January with a program of music from Etta’s singles for Modern Records, Argo and other labels and a live performance from the Chicago Blues Festival on June 10, 1988.

		<itunes:summary> The John Sinclair Foundation Presents
JOHN SINCLAIR RADIO SHOW 423
The Hempshopper, Amsterdam
Friday, January 20, 2012 @ 10:00-11:00 pm [20-1204]
Steve the Fly and I have been mourning the death of Johnny Otis at age 90 in California this past week by making Episode 423 of the John Sinclair Radio Show at the Hempshopper in Amsterdam on a Friday night in January with a program of music by The Johnny Otis Show recorded live in September 1973 at the Ann Arbor Blues &#038; Jazz Festival, never before heard performances from Otis Spann Memorial Field featuring appearances by Johnny Otis on piano &#038; vocals, Delmar “Mighty Mouth”  Evans, Marie Adams &#038; the Three Tons of Fun, Pee Wee Crayton, trombonist  the Mighty  Flea, baritone saxophonist Big Jim Wynn, and the great Eddie “Cleanhead” Vinson, backed by guitarist Willie “Jitterbug” Webb, bassist Jimmy Smith Jr. and drummer Wayne “Stony” Stone.

		<itunes:summary>The John Sinclair Foundation Presents
John Sinclair Radio Show #369
Villazomerlust
Sunday, February 13, 2011 @ 11:00-12:00 am [20-1107]
Eck en Weil, NL.

I’m broadcasting this Sunday morning from a venerable farm house called Villazomerlust in the tiny village of Eck en Weil, about an hour’s drive from Amsterdam, the home of Philippe Pfeiffer, my host &#038; bandleader for last night’s concert at the Divina Commedia in the village of Maurik, Holland and my special guest for this program of music from New Orleans, London &#038; the Netherlands including a pair of cuts from Dr. John &#038; Donald Harrison as well as the Doctor’s beautiful reading of “Indian Red”; a new version of “History 101” by John Sinclair &#038; His Blues Scholars with Elliott Levin on tenor saxophone and text by Charles Neville, recorded at the Obama Inauguration Day party in 2009 at the Café Oto in London; a prime collaboration between Trombone Shorty  &#038; Big Chief Peppy of the Golden Arrows; a set of original Dutch blues songs by Philippe’s band, J. Palthe &#038; Friends from their albums A Good Reason and It’s Blues Time; a commentary on village life by Sonny Boy Williamson; and a musical valentine in the form of a brand new recording from the Studio Zen sessions of the International Blues Scholars with Vincente Pino on guitar.
